Output 18539395c06162b32d796db4206578d5ecf97e42f33cfbac61efa62f6f94defb:0

value
32045580
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cae0ecb2e6d7510658acb976ca0690558b592ae0 OP_EQUALVERIFY OP_CHECKSIG
address
1KViwnYdn4qzEnSZV8L3kutqURGzHMtrfE
transaction
18539395c06162b32d796db4206578d5ecf97e42f33cfbac61efa62f6f94defb
spent
true